Cumberland Farmers Market, a farmers market, sits at 11501 E Washington Street in Cumberland, Indiana. Shoppers can pay with SNAP/EBT and credit and debit cards. You'll find USDA-certified organic vendors here. Stalls carry fresh fruits, fresh vegetables, baked goods, bedding plants, canned or preserved fruits/vegetables, crafts/woodworking items. Its season and hours are listed as May to October. Listing details come from the USDA Local Food Portal.
